Hòa Phát has proposed four solar projects with a total capacity of nearly 500MW in Quang Ngai province, contributing to the provincial planning for 2021-2030. The largest project is the Vạn Tường solar power complex, with a capacity of 150MW, utilizing both ground and floating solar. Two other major projects located in the Dung Quất urban area and Bình Sơn commune have respective capacities of 140MW and 200MW. Hòa Phát reports a high demand for electricity in steel production in Dung Quất, and the implementation of solar power will alleviate pressure on the national grid. In Dung Quất Economic Zone, the Dung Quất 1 project, with an investment of about 86 trillion VND, is currently operating stably, providing millions of tons of steel annually. Hòa Phát is also advancing the Dung Quất 2 project and has started construction on a railway steel plant, expected to commence operations in 2027. The government aims to significantly develop renewable energy, especially solar power, targeting a 36% share of total electricity capacity by 2030.
